How they compare
Italy currently reports 12.47 Percentage of GDP against 11.75 Percentage of GDP in Finland, a difference of 0.72 Percentage of GDP.
That makes Italy's figure about 1.1 times Finland's.
The two have swapped places 10 times across 60 shared years of data; in 1965 it was Italy ahead.
Finland ranks 13th and Italy ranks 10th of 33 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Finland averaged higher in 1 and Italy in 6.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Finland | Italy |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 2.31 Percentage of GDP | 8.78 Percentage of GDP | 6.47 Percentage of GDP | Italy |
| 1970s | 5.93 Percentage of GDP | 9.95 Percentage of GDP | 4.02 Percentage of GDP | Italy |
| 1980s | 8.52 Percentage of GDP | 11.4 Percentage of GDP | 2.88 Percentage of GDP | Italy |
| 1990s | 12.86 Percentage of GDP | 12.39 Percentage of GDP | 0.4642 Percentage of GDP | Finland |
| 2000s | 11.54 Percentage of GDP | 11.94 Percentage of GDP | 0.405 Percentage of GDP | Italy |
| 2010s | 12.32 Percentage of GDP | 12.87 Percentage of GDP | 0.5481 Percentage of GDP | Italy |
| 2020s | 11.98 Percentage of GDP | 12.83 Percentage of GDP | 0.8524 Percentage of GDP | Italy |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
